Honorary Research Fellowship at Coventry University Medical Centre

We’re delighted to announce that Dr Deborah Leveroy, Head of Research and Consultancy, is now affiliated to Coventry University as an Honorary Research Fellowship in the Research Centre for Healthcare and Communities.

 

This fellowship supports Deborah’s contribution to her field in equality, diversity and inclusion (ED&I) and her dedication to advancing research and knowledge. The fellowship will enable Deborah to collaborate with the Research Centre for Healthcare and Communities on groundbreaking research projects that push the boundaries of understanding in these critical areas, and continue to build on her ongoing working relationships with Dr Christine Grant and colleagues.
